A wave of excitement and skepticism surrounds the latest advancements in AI research. As commenters hash out their views, questions regarding the speed of progress and its implications come to light.
Recent discussions on user boards have centered around AI's potential for recursive self-improvement (RSI). Some experts believe that while the concept has been part of AI discourse for decades, real advancements are now making it tangible. The conflict between excitement and doubt is palpable as various perspectives surface.
The Complexity of AI Models
Commenters express concerns over the general understanding of large language models (LLMs). One participant noted, "LLMs are incredibly simple in concept 99% of AI isnโt even the LLM." This raises questions about the hype surrounding new developments.
The Challenge of Iteration
The discussion revolves around the notion that initial iterations in AI development are the toughest. A user pointed out, "Usually itโs the first step of iteration that gives the greatest gains." Still, thereโs contention on whether current progress is truly exponential or just incremental.
Realistic Expectations for AI
Dissenting views highlight the unrealistic expectations often set for AI capabilities. "Itโs improving the product, not the LLM," remarked one contributor, emphasizing the distinction between product enhancement and genuine self-improvement.
"Recursive self-improvement was never a fringe idea" - A commenter reflects on the longstanding concepts of AI.
The mixed sentiment across comments showcases a blend of cautious optimism and skepticism. Some argue that while the technology is exciting, it does not yet warrant the level of hype currently circulating.

An interesting parallel can be drawn between the current AI discussions and the rapid advancements seen during the Industrial Revolution. Just as thinkers of the 18th century debated the true potential of mechanizationโsome viewed it as a tool for empowerment, while others feared it would lead to societal upheavalโthe conversation around AI mirrors this sentiment. Back then, innovation promised to increase productivity but also raised concerns about its impact on jobs and lifestyle. Similarly, todayโs skepticism about AIโs trajectory reflects a generational struggle to balance enthusiasm for innovation with the reality of its implications.
